How to make Light Avocado Caprese Salad

Ingredients:

Ingredient Quantity
Fresh mozzarella, sliced 1 cup
Ripe tomatoes, sliced 2 large
Avocado, diced 1 large
Fresh basil leaves 1/2 cup
Balsamic glaze to taste
Olive oil 1 tablespoon
Salt to taste
Pepper to taste

Step-by-Step Instructions:

  1. Prepare the Ingredients: Wash the tomatoes and basil leaves. Slice the tomatoes and fresh mozzarella into even rounds. Dice the avocado just before serving to prevent browning.
  2. Assemble the Salad: On a large plate or bowl, layer the sliced tomatoes, mozzarella, and diced avocado. Tuck fresh basil leaves in between each layer for a burst of flavor and color.
  3. Dress the Salad: Drizzle olive oil and balsamic glaze over the top.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
  4. Serve: Enjoy immediately to keep the avocado fresh and flavors bright.

How to Store Light Avocado Caprese Salad

To keep your salad fresh, it’s best to store the ingredients separately. You can keep sliced tomatoes, mozzarella, and avocado in airtight containers in the fridge for up to one day. Unfortunately, the salad does not freeze well due to the avocado and tomatoes, which can become mushy.

If you need to store the assembled salad, place it in the refrigerator and consume it within the day to ensure the avocado stays vibrant and doesn’t brown or become watery.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  1. Choosing Unripe Ingredients: Always use ripe tomatoes and avocados. Unripe ingredients can ruin the flavor and texture of the salad.
  2. Cutting Ingredients too Early: Avocado can brown quickly once cut. Dice it last, just before serving.
  3. Using Too Much Dressing: Less is more! Start with a small drizzle and add more if needed; you don’t want the salad to be soggy.
  4. Skimping on Seasoning: Don’t forget to season each layer with salt and pepper. It makes a huge difference in taste!
  5. Assembling Ahead of Time: Avoid letting the salad sit assembled for long periods to keep everything fresh and appealing.
